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2022-24112 : Vulnerability Insights and Analysis

Discover the details of CVE-2022-24112 affecting Apache APISIX. Learn about the impact, technical aspects, and mitigation strategies for the Batch-Requests Plugin Vulnerability.

Apache APISIX, a popular API gateway, is susceptible to a critical vulnerability known as CVE-2022-24112. This vulnerability allows attackers to exploit the batch-requests plugin to execute remote code and bypass IP restrictions.

Understanding CVE-2022-24112

This section delves into the details of the CVE-2022-24112 vulnerability affecting Apache APISIX.

What is CVE-2022-24112?

The CVE-2022-24112 vulnerability in the batch-requests plugin of Apache APISIX enables attackers to override the X-REAL-IP header, potentially leading to remote code execution. Attackers can bypass IP restrictions on the Admin API, posing a severe threat to system security.

The Impact of CVE-2022-24112

The impact of CVE-2022-24112 is deemed high, as it allows attackers to exploit Apache APISIX to execute remote code and bypass IP restrictions, jeopardizing the integrity and confidentiality of the system.

Technical Details of CVE-2022-24112

This section provides in-depth technical insights into the CVE-2022-24112 vulnerability.

Vulnerability Description

The vulnerability arises from a flaw in the batch-requests plugin, which fails to properly validate client IP addresses, thus enabling attackers to overwrite the X-REAL-IP header and execute malicious code remotely.

Affected Systems and Versions

Apache APISIX versions less than 2.12.1, 2.10.4, and 1.3 are confirmed to be affected by this vulnerability, implying that systems running these versions are at risk.

Exploitation Mechanism

By utilizing the batch-requests plugin, attackers can bypass IP restrictions on the Admin API, leveraging the vulnerability to execute arbitrary code remotely.

Mitigation and Prevention

Protecting your systems from CVE-2022-24112 involves taking immediate action to mitigate the risks and implementing long-term security measures.

Immediate Steps to Take

To address the CVE-2022-24112 vulnerability, explicitly disable the 'batch-requests' plugin in the configuration file or upgrade Apache APISIX to versions 2.10.4 or 2.12.1.

Long-Term Security Practices

To enhance overall system security, regular security audits, implementing access controls, and keeping software up-to-date are essential practices to prevent exploitation of vulnerabilities like CVE-2022-24112.

Patching and Updates

Being proactive with security updates and patches is crucial in preventing potential exploits. Stay informed about patches released by Apache Software Foundation to address CVE-2022-24112.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now